Understanding the Bitget Login Process

  1. Email/Phone and Password: To log into Bitget, users need to enter their registered email address or phone number along with their password. These credentials are created during the account registration process. It's essential to input them accurately to gain access to the platform securely.

  2. Two-Factor Authentication (2FA): Bitget offers an additional layer of security through two-factor authentication. After entering the login credentials, users may be prompted to input a code generated by an authenticator app or sent to their registered email or phone number. Enabling 2FA enhances account security by requiring an extra verification step.

Common Login Issues and Solutions

  1. Incorrect Credentials: Users may encounter login issues due to incorrect email/phone or password entry. Utilizing the "Forgot Password" feature can help reset the password if forgotten. Contacting Bitget's customer support for assistance with account recovery is advisable if needed.

  2. Two-Factor Authentication Problems: If users face issues with 2FA, ensuring that their device's time is synchronized correctly is crucial. In case of lost access to the authenticator app or backup codes, reaching out to Bitget's support for further assistance is recommended.

  3. Browser Compatibility and Network Connectivity: Login problems may arise from browser-related issues or unstable internet connections. Clearing the browser's cache and cookies or trying a different browser or device can help resolve such issues. Ensuring a stable internet connection is essential for uninterrupted login access.

  4. Account Verification: New users or those requiring additional verification may experience login issues until the verification process is complete. Checking the registered email or phone for any verification requests from Bitget and following the provided instructions is necessary to complete the verification successfully.

Security Best Practices

  1. Phishing Awareness: Users should remain vigilant against phishing attempts or fraudulent websites posing as Bitget. Verifying the website's URL and looking for security indicators like HTTPS are essential steps to avoid falling victim to phishing attacks.

  2. Two-Factor Authentication: Enabling 2FA adds an extra layer of security to the Bitget account. Regularly updating the authenticator app and ensuring the security of backup codes are essential practices to enhance account security.

  3. Password Management: Using strong and unique passwords for Bitget and regularly updating them can significantly enhance account security. Password managers can be utilized to generate and store complex passwords securely.
